Bookert hits double figures for fifth straight game for FSU
January 29, 2015
Anchorage’s Devon Bookert continued his strong play in the Florida State backcourt, racking up double figures for the fifth consecutive game and the 11th time in 16 games this season.
The 6-foot-3 starting guard bagged 15 points on 5-of-10 shooting in an 82-76 victory over Wake Forest in the ACC.
Bookert, of West High fame, also made both free throws to raise his season percentage to .938, which would easily lead the conference if he had more attempts. He has made 30 of 32.
He is shooting 39 percent from 3-point range thanks to his recent hot streak in which he has made 14 of his last 32 over the last five games.
The junior needs just two more points to reach 700 for his career.
